Hacking The System Design Interview Stanley Chiang Pdf Upd Extra Quality Jun 2026

User Tools

Site Tools


Hacking The System Design Interview Stanley Chiang Pdf Upd Extra Quality Jun 2026

If you are holding a 2022 copy, you are likely well-prepared. If you are searching for a "2025 update," it does not currently exist in the mainstream publishing pipeline.

System design questions are intentionally vague (e.g., "Design a chat system"). Spend the first few minutes establishing boundaries:

note that while the book is a powerful resource for mastering fundamentals and "cutting through the fluff," some experienced architects may find the initial chapters quite basic. However, for most candidates, its value lies in the insider view

Chiang’s classic advice: “Pick one component and go atomic.” If the bottleneck is real-time personalization , explain why you use a vector DB + nearest neighbor search, not a relational DB. hacking the system design interview stanley chiang pdf upd

If you want an book, Alex Xu’s series is more current (covers Kafka, Redis, ZooKeeper, microservices patterns in depth).

An PDF must include:

To stay current with the latest architectural trends, it is highly recommended to seek out the most version of this resource. If you are holding a 2022 copy, you are likely well-prepared

While highly recommended for its structured approach, some seasoned developers suggest pairing it with other resources like Designing Data-Intensive Applications for deeper technical depth on sharding and consistency.

: It introduces a framework for tackling any system design question, emphasizing the process over just the final answer.

Ultimately, this book is best used as a . It provides the "Why" and the Framework , helping you think like an architect before you draw a single box. When paired with the visual depth of resources like Alex Xu's books or the interactivity of online courses, Hacking the System Design Interview provides a solid path to acing that intimidating technical screen. Spend the first few minutes establishing boundaries: note

: Presenting multiple approaches while explicitly discussing the trade-offs of each. Fundamental Principles : Applying concepts like the CAP theorem

The 2022 updated edition covers several critical components and systematic approaches to system design:

by Google Software Engineer Stanley Chiang is one of the most effective, concise blueprints for clearing distributed system rounds at big tech companies. Unlike traditional textbooks that exhaust you with endless theoretical sub-topics, this guide provides a hyper-focused 7-step frameworks and recurring design components to help engineers land mid-to-senior level roles. For candidates searching for the updated version or a PDF overview of the curriculum, this breakdown explores the book's core pillars, fundamental components, and structural hacks. Core Structure of the Guide

Incorporation of newer, popular technologies like Cassandra, ScyllaDB, or Elasticsearch where appropriate. How to Maximize the Book for Your Interview

Strategies for choosing between Relational Databases (RDBMS) and NoSQL, implementing a Distributed Cache , and utilizing Object Storage for unstructured media assets.

hacking the system design interview stanley chiang pdf upd